Settlements Today

5 January 2302 – Spectacle Island

Waves crash and an old mirelurk dies. Her claws fall into the sand. The security guard opens his eyes. The realization sets in before the gun reaches his hand. Waves crash and a radstorm brews. The people run for shelter aghast. The security guard opens his eyes, the realization anew, belongs now to his busy day.

I can feel it, this history on the lazy sea sands, isolated from the Commonwealth. A protected island with no danger but the occasional mirelurk blasted with a sonic pulse, causing it to scurry back to the sea, or worse for that mirelurk, explode into a thousand pieces.


Pic 1-Bedhead Inn

I walk around the porch at the Bedhead Inn run by the widow Jeanine Smith-Bedhead. She tells me the history of the island from the first records she found in the Boston Public Library through the Great War until after the time Nate Howard supposedly single-handedly killed a Mirelurk Queen and her brood and fought off a raiding pirate gang after forming a settlement for the Minutemen in 2288. She speaks as though she has made this speech a thousand times, never once redoubling her position but presenting fact after fact.

The earliest known inhabitation of the island, a “drumlin” as she calls it—making me wonder why there is no Drumlin Diner on the island—was as a processing plant for dead horses. Later, the island became a trash dump and remained that way through the American Civil War, and way past two World Wars. In the 1990s, Boston started to repurpose the island, cleaning it of its landfill status and creating a city park and tourist trap. Later, in 2048, a billionaire named Cleveland O’Sullivan purchased the island from the city and intended it to be a private island, which it remained until the bombs fell in 2077.


Pic 2-Pre-War Spectacle Island, unknown date

Mrs. Smith-Bedhead also told me of what had happened on the island since 2288, with the Minutemen sometimes using the island as a secure location. A former Minuteman, Old Louis Gunnerson, operates the guard station. The automated turrets, the sonic pulse system, and some old bells all alert him to anything approaching the island. The Spectacle Island Ferry leaves the Boston Harbor docks at 7:10 AM sharp each day and arrives at promptly 7:45 at Spectacle Island. It leaves the island again at 10:10 AM, arriving at the Harbor at 10:45. The second round trip occurs in the afternoon, with a 1:10 PM departure from the Harbor to the Island, and the final trip at 4:10 from the Island to the Harbor. My departure is at 4:10 today.


Pic 3-Harbor-Island Ferry

Mrs. Smith-Bedhead walks me to the sitting room in the Bedhead Inn. She tells me more about the mansion. “It was a shell of a mansion, really,” she says. The Minutemen with help from some of Nate Howard’s building expertise rebuilt the mansion over the course of several years, with the mansion finally completed in 2294. The sitting room is the place where one of Mrs. Smith-Bedhead’s employees serves me breakfast. As expected, it is heavy in Commonwealth sea creature and vegetation with the specialty of Cram-Mirelurk Egg Omelette. I am served a “pick me up” to drink, a strong concoction of boiled silt beans and rum.

The mansion has been decorated with all the beauty Mrs. Smith-Bedhead can muster. In the sitting room, she sits on the couch near the fireplace while I sit at a nook in the corner, looking out to the ocean. She has blue wallpaper “made by my Nannybots” and scrapped paintings and posters donning the wall in the room. There is an old TV that stays on because she loves the “white noise” it puts out. “Reminds me of my husband,” she says. “Rest in power,” she follows, mentioning the same phrase every time she mentions him, which is often in our conversation.


Pic 4-Bedhead Inn sitting room

Following breakfast, I decide I will walk the island one more time. It is not a big island, and I should be able to complete my trek before it is time for boarding the Harbor-Island Ferry in the afternoon. Mrs. Smith-Bedhead allows me to store my belongings near the Bedhead Inn’s front door. I have to check out early since several visiting families are expected to occupy the room by lunchtime. I bid Mrs. Smith-Bedhead adieu and head out to the island, walking past the guard station where Old Louis is napping and onto the Cleveland O’Sullivan Memorial Walking Trail. In the middle of the trail, I see the expanding baseball field and the local farms of vegetation. There is a processing plant nearby with the tell-tale odors of rotting mirelurk carcasses.

As I walk, the everlasting sound of waves crashing remains. I look back towards Boston across the Harbor and feel the sense of rushing and danger that sometimes prevails. Just like my trip to Walden Pond a few months ago, I bask in the peace Spectacle Island brings away from the revelry of Downtown Boston. Life here is simple, slow, melodic. I do not get away from Diamond City much these days, but when I do, places like Spectacle Island seem to be the serenest of places.


Pic 5-The Harbor

The waves crash, and I walk in peace, stepping in tune to each one. Old Louis probably still naps in the guard station. The boys of the diamond probably trot through the field, feeling the morning breeze blowing through their hair. And I think, if the CBO had a team here, I would make it a point to visit more often. For now, the Strength of the Greater Boston Rookie League and the Reapers of the Boston Youth Development League will have to do.

Feature Article: What is Warwick Trying to Do?

With the 20 January trade of LF Joe Whiskey Hagen to Abernathy, the Warwick Mirelurks traded away perhaps their only star. That leaves us to question, "What is Warwick trying to do?"

The team that was dead last in offense in 2301 in everything except home runs just gave away their best power hitter for a couple of prospects in 3B Curt Toth and RHP Flipper Squire who are probably years away from the CBO. Now, 30-year-old CF Ginger Rogers is probably the Mirlurks' best bet to hit double-digit home runs.

Warwick finished 34-74 (.315) last season with only one team ever finishing worse (Roxbury at 29-79, .269 in 2298). At this point in time, we would not be surprised if the Lurks won fewer than 25 games in 2302.

The one thing that Warwick does have going for it is three up-and-coming pitchers in Brian Bridges (5-8, 4.37), Dobbie Radoncis (9-14, 4.22), and Wearya Going (3-13, 4.12). While their ERA was middle-of-the road, all three look to be getting better each year.

The Mirelurks also have nine potential future CBO players on their GRBL team. Along with Toth and Squire listed above, they have plus-prospects 1st-overall pick 2B Diamond Ball, SP Quest Dawg (#10 prospect as of 2 October), and RF Bulleye Shooterson (#35). None of those prospects figure to make much of a difference until 2304 at the earliest, so it looks like the Mirelurks are just hoping to develop prospects for a future dominance. Or they could go the Roxbury route and develop players for other teams by trading good players (ahem, Hagen) for prospects.

Warwick GM Josh Charliehorse and the rest of the front office is mum. That had better hope that the coaching staff with the GBRL's Clifton Vertibirds can actually develop talent and get this team some players soon, or Warwick may go down as the worst team in CBO history.

O Salem Can You See?

With a three-game losing streak to end the 2301 season, the Salem Witch Hats went from pencilled in to the 2301 playoffs to out. It would have been their first trip to the postseason, but they blew it in the end.

Now, in anticipation for the 2302 season, the Hats believe their pitching can match up against any other team, including league rival and defending CBO champs, the Nordhagen Beach Party Boys.

"We've got the best pitching in the league, no doubt," manager Proper Lighthouse said.

BNN currently disagrees, but Salem is up there. According to BNN, the top CBO staffs are the Party Boys, Fort Hagen, and Jamaica Plain. The Witch Hats are 4th.

With the starting rotation of Tony Bertha (11-10, 2.64 in 2301), Ugio Church (10-9, 4.22), Terrence Artman (10-10, 3.09), and Josh Hugs (12-11, 2.63), the Hats will be tough to score runs on in 2302, which makes us think they are the most likely of teams to earn one of the three wildcard spots.

Where they need vast improvement to be a championship contender lies in the offense, which finished 11th overall in the North Charles Association in 2301. They lack two important factors: getting men on base and then knocking them in with big hits. No returning player hit over .300 (2B Dan Ackerman led with a .279 average) and only one returning player hit more than 10 home runs (17 by RF Chris Treestump). LF Danny Honeycutt, announced as a trade to Goodneighbor today, led the team overall offensively with a .301/17/51 line.

In the end, we currently think Salem will improve slightly offensively with fewer players struggling over the course of the season. We're not sure what PAM will think, but if we had to hedge our bets right now, we would have Salem as the 4th seed. Here are our early playoff predictions in the NCA for 2302.

Nuka Cup Commentary: Is the CBO in Repeat Mode?

The traditional annual CBO preseason tournaments have not always been great predictors of regular season success. Yes, last season the Nordhagen Beach Party Boys won the Nuka Cup and went on to win the Sole Survivor Series. Yet, the team they beat in the finals, the Sunshine Tidings Chemists, went on to a miserable 40-68 season.

But this Nuka Cup feels different. With four rounds behind us, this is true. All four host teams are still in the Winners Bracket, meaning all will be in their bracket finals and have the advantage of being at home and being up 1-0 in the first team to three wins bracket championships. All four hosts represent the 2301 playoffs' final four teams, thus the honor of hosting.

Beyond the #1 seeds of each bracket, all #2 seeds were also 2301 playoff teams. All four #2 seeds--Fort Hagen, Diamond City, Vault 81, and Concord--are still alive. For #3 seeds, 2301 playoff participants, the Starlight Lady Killers, are also still alive. That means, of the remaining 12 teams in the 2302 Nuka Cup, 9 of the 10 2301 playoff teams are in that number, with Jamaica Plain being the only team to bow out. The Red Rockets were eliminated by the Silver Shroud.

The only teams with a thrill left are down to three in the underdog role. The most curious is that Sunshine Tidings as a 6th seed is in the top half again. They probably will not get past both Fort Hagen and the Atom Cats, but they are fun to watch in March. Roxbury is also a 6th-seed, still alive in the County Crossing Bracket, and Goodneighbor as a #3 in the University Point Bracket makes it the last of the final 12.
